These are detailed views of the figures in the top frame of the Seven-Treasure Ceremony on the eastern wall of the main chamber in Tokhung-ri Tomb.
These figures can be seen in the center of the bottom frame. Although inscriptions exist for these figures, the severe deterioration has made the writing illegible. Judging by the bowls of food in their hands, however, these figures are estimated to be assigned with the task of transporting food offerings for Buddha. The food was prepared by the chefs in the upper frame. The offering bowls were finished in black lacquer.
Interestingly, these figures are wearing civil servant Chaeks (Headwear worn by civil servants and military attachés. Civil servants wore Chaeks with tops that were split in the back and curving forward. Military attachés wore Chaeks with cone-shaped points.). Thus, these men are not valets but of high social status.
